Salary of Industrial Production Technology Graduates with a Bachelor’s Degree

$43,802 Bachelor's Median Salary

Industrial Production Technology majors who earn their bachelor’s degree from Jackson State University go on to jobs where they make a median salary of $43,802 a year. This is above $41,612, the median for all majors at Jackson State University.

Student Debt of Industrial Production Technology Graduates with a Bachelor’s Degree

$30,242 Bachelor's Median Debt

Earning a bachelor’s degree at Jackson State University, industrial production technology students borrow a median amount of $30,242 in student loans. This is lower than $32,477, the typical median for all majors at Jackson State University.

Bachelor’s Student Diversity

For the most recent academic year available, 80% of industrial production technology bachelor’s degrees went to men and 20% went to women.

Jackson State University gender breakdown of Industrial Production Technology Bachelor's degree grads The largest share of industrial production technology bachelor’s degree graduates at Jackson State University were Black or African American. Approximately 93% of graduates fell into this category.
